" Vim syntax file " This file works only for Vim6.x " Language: Tilde " Maintainer: Tobias Rundström <tobi@tildesoftware.net> " URL: http://www.tildesoftware.net " CVS: $Id: tilde.vim,v 1.1 2004/06/13 19:31:51 vimboss Exp $ if exists("b:current_syntax") finish endif "tilde dosent care ... syn case ignore syn match tildeFunction "\~[a-z_0-9]\+"ms=s+1 syn region tildeParen start="(" end=")" contains=tildeString,tildeNumber,tildeVariable,tildeField,tildeSymtab,tildeFunction,tildeParen,tildeHexNumber,tildeOperator syn region tildeString contained start=+"+ skip=+\\\\\|\\"+ end=+"+ keepend syn region tildeString contained start=+'+ skip=+\\\\\|\\"+ end=+'+ keepend syn match tildeNumber "\d" contained syn match tildeOperator "or\|and" contained syn match tildeHexNumber "0x[a-z0-9]\+" contained syn match tildeVariable "$[a-z_0-9]\+" contained syn match tildeField "%[a-z_0-9]\+" contained syn match tildeSymtab "@[a-z_0-9]\+" contained syn match tildeComment "^#.*" syn region tildeCurly start=+{+ end=+}+ contained contains=tildeLG,tildeString,tildeNumber,tildeVariable,tildeField,tildeFunction,tildeSymtab,tildeHexNumber syn match tildeLG "=>" contained hi def link tildeComment Comment hi def link tildeFunction Operator hi def link tildeOperator Operator hi def link tildeString String hi def link tildeNumber Number hi def link tildeHexNumber Number hi def link tildeVariable Identifier hi def link tildeField Identifier hi def link tildeSymtab Identifier hi def link tildeError Error let b:current_syntax = "tilde"
